Backroom Plot To Scuttle Wisconsin FOIA Falls to Disclosure, Outrage [12]

When a stealth legislative move to dismantle Wisconsin's open records law was revealed this month, a statewide uproar caused sponsors to back off. Appropro that the old lesson "Eternal vigilance is the price of liberty" would be taught once again around July 4, 2015.

"After Waterway Closure, Minneapolis Sees An End To River Shipping" [22]

Efforts to keep the invasive Asian Carp from migrating upstream caused Congress to shut down Upper St. Anthony Falls Lock & Dam. That will end end 52 years of barge traffic on the northernmost stretch of the Mississippi River.
